Output 387837673dc33f17509d18550edf06c816170fa90a61d3a26642736ad0782904:0

value
5938334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96f33c16bf82dc1a9cb006fe9bbe288e6b76ec60 OP_EQUAL
address
3FTAfZcVHCzg9Q4WZj1TLxDbhmVCc4XK3i
transaction
387837673dc33f17509d18550edf06c816170fa90a61d3a26642736ad0782904
spent
true